Tailwind가 엔지니어 75%를 해고하며 AI를 탓했다. 하지만 진짜 이야기는 더 심각하다.
요약
Tailwind가 엔지니어 75%를 해고하며 AI의 영향을 언급했으나, 본질적인 원인은 AI가 기존의 컴포넌트 판매 비즈니스 모델의 취약성을 드러냈기 때문입니다. LLM이 코드 패턴과 템플릿을 완벽하게 생성함에 따라 정적인 결과물을 판매하는 비즈니스 모델이 위기에 처했습니다.
핵심 포인트
- Tailwind의 해고는 AI 때문이 아닌 취약한 비즈니스 모델의 한계 때문임
- LLM은 UI 컴포넌트와 같은 정적 코드 패턴 생성에 매우 강력함
- 단순 템플릿이나 보일러플레이트 판매 모델은 AI로 인해 범용화될 위험이 큼
- 지속적인 판단과 관리가 필요한 시스템 중심의 제품이 생존에 유리함
Tailwind는 대규모 해고의 원인으로 AI를 명시적으로 지목한 첫 번째 주요 개발 도구(dev tool) 기업이 되었습니다. 이는 여러분을 공포에 떨게 할 수도 있지만, 여러분이 생각하는 그 이유 때문은 아닙니다.
Tailwind의 CEO인 Adam Wathan은 최근 엔지니어링 팀의 75%를 해고했습니다. 그는 AI가 비즈니스에 미친 잔혹한 영향을 지목했습니다. 4명의 엔지니어 중 3명이 떠났습니다. 하지만 진짜 이야기는 AI가 일자리를 없애고 있다는 것이 아닙니다. 그것은 항상 빌려온 시간(borrowed time) 속에서 간신히 버티고 있었던 비즈니스 모델에 관한 것입니다.
비즈니스 자체가 버그였다
Tailwind CSS는 무료입니다. 오픈 소스(open source)입니다. 수백만 명의 개발자가 매일 사용합니다.
하지만 Tailwind를 지원하는 _비즈니스_는 Tailwind UI를 마케팅함으로써 수익을 창출해 왔습니다. Tailwind UI는 사용자가 구매하여 작업에 통합할 수 있는 완성된 컴포넌트 템플릿(component templates)입니다. 돈이 나온 곳은 프레임워크가 아니라 바로 이 컴포넌트였습니다.
잠시 생각해보십시오. 그들이 판매한 제품은 본질적으로 복사해서 붙여넣을 수 있는 코드 패턴(code patterns)이었습니다. 물론 아름답고 잘 만들어진 패턴이었지만, 여전히 예측 가능한 관례를 따르는 마크업(markup)과 스타일링(styling)의 덩어리였습니다.
이제 스스로에게 물어보십시오. LLM(대규모 언어 모델)이 생성하는 데 터무니없이 뛰어난 것이 무엇인지 말입니다.
AI가 이것을 죽인 것이 아니다. 그저 피할 수 없는 일을 앞당겼을 뿐이다.
사람들이 오해하고 있는 부분이 무엇인지 제 생각을 말씀드리겠습니다. 내러티브는 "AI가 Tailwind의 비즈니스를 파괴했다"입니다. 더 정직한 프레임워크는 "AI가 UI 컴포넌트를 판매하는 것이 항상 취약했다는 사실을 폭로했다"입니다.
ChatGPT 이전에는 Tailwind UI를 보호하던 것이 본질적으로 그들의 취향(taste)과 편의성이라는 해자(moat)였습니다. 사람들은 그 컴포넌트들이 보기에도 좋고 시간도 많이 아껴주기 때문에 비용을 지불했습니다. 이는 명확하고 공정한 가치 제안(value proposition)이었습니다. 기계가 "보기 좋은 Tailwind 컴포넌트"를 몇 초 만에 무료로 복제할 수 있게 되기 전까지는 말입니다.
→ 해자는 결코 깊지 않았습니다. 단지 경쟁자가 없었을 뿐입니다.
→ AI가 해자를 메운 것이 아닙니다. 애초에 물이 별로 없었다는 사실을 드러냈을 뿐입니다.
→ 핵심 가치가 "보일러플레이트(boilerplate) 작성을 대신 해주는 것"인 모든 제품은 이제 폭풍의 영향권(blast radius)에 들어와 있습니다.
이는 코드 스니펫(code snippets), 스타터 키트(starter kits), 또는 템플릿 라이브러리(template libraries)를 판매하는 다른 모든 기업에도 적용됩니다. 이 카테고리 전체의 경쟁이 그저 범용화된 상품(commodity) 수준이 되어버렸기 때문에, 그들은 현재 매우 걱정하고 있을 것입니다.
이것이 개발 도구(Dev Tools)에 실제로 의미하는 바
저는 이것을 "AI가 모든 개발자를 대체할 것이다"라는 서사로 보지 않습니다. 그보다는 더 집중적이고 구체적인 경고음(alarm bell)에 가깝습니다.
만약 당신의 제품이 AI가 재현할 수 있는 정적인 결과물(static artifact)이라면, 당신은 끝난 것입니다. 템플릿, 보일러플레이트 생성기(boilerplate generators), 일회성 구매로 판매되는 컴포넌트 라이브러리(component libraries) — 이 모든 것이 킬 존(kill zone)에 놓여 있습니다.
만약 당신의 제품이 지속적인 판단을 필요로 하는 살아있는 시스템(living system)이라면, 아마 괜찮을 것입니다. 호스팅(hosting), 데이터베이스(databases), CI/CD, 관측성(observability)을 생각해보세요. 단순히 읽히는 것이 아니라 실행되어야 하는 것들 말입니다.
불편한 진실은 Tailwind CSS라는 프레임워크는 그 어느 때보다 가치 있다는 점입니다. 1. LLM(대규모 언어 모델)은 Tailwind 클래스를 생성하는 것을 좋아하며 🟡 2. 모든 AI 코딩 도구는 이를 기본값(default)으로 사용하고 🤖 3. 오픈 소스 프로젝트는 승리했습니다. 하지만 그 뒤의 회사는 패배했습니다. 🎯
이것이 바로 잔인한 아이러니입니다. AI는 Tailwind를 프레임워크로서서는 없어서는 안 될 존재로 만들었지만, Tailwind라는 비즈니스는 쓸모없게 만들었습니다.
해고 프레임워크가 불편한 이유
원인을 솔직하게 밝힌 Wathan의 태도는 존중합니다. 대부분의 CEO들은 "구조조정(restructuring)"이나 "재집중(refocusing)" 뒤에 숨곤 합니다. 그는 말하기 조심스러운 부분을 공개적으로 말했습니다.
하지만 AI를 탓하는 것은 비즈니스 모델에 대한 면죄부를 주는 것이기도 합니다. 이는 처음부터 존재했던 전략적 약점이 아니라, 피할 수 없는 상황인 것처럼 제시합니다. 모든 것이 생성형(generative)으로 변해가는 세상에서 정적인 코드를 판매하는 것은 언제나 시한폭탄이었습니다.
개발 도구(dev tool) 기업의 75%가 실패한다는 사실은 매우 낙담스러운 일입니다. 이는 실직한 실제 개인들이 그 뒤에 존재하기 때문에 매우 의미 있는 숫자입니다. 그들의 생계가 위태로웠습니다. 이는 비즈니스 모델에 대한 그 어떤 이론적인 논의보다 더 중요합니다. 하지만 우리는 그들에게, 그리고 우리 자신에게 이 상황을 올바르게 설명할 수 있어야 합니다. 그래야만 다음 세대의 도구 기업들이 똑같은 실수를 반복하는 것을 방지할 수 있습니다.
핵심 요약 (The Takeaway)
만약 당신이 2025년에 개발 도구(dev tool) 비즈니스를 구축하고 있다면, 한 가지 질문으로 스트레스 테스트를 해보십시오: "LLM이 내가 판매하는 것의 충분히 괜찮은(good-enough) 버전을 생성할 수 있는가?" 만약 대답이 '예'라면, 시장이 당신을 대신해 변화시키기 전에 당신의 비즈니스 모델을 변경해야 합니다. Tailwind UI는 완벽한 사례입니다 🐦
당신은 어떻게 생각하시나요 — AI가 실제로 Tailwind의 비즈니스를 끝장냈을까요, 아니면 컴포넌트(component)를 판매하는 것 자체가 항상 사상누각(house of cards)이었을까요?
AI 자동 생성 콘텐츠
본 콘텐츠는 Dev.to AI tag의 원문을 AI가 자동으로 요약·번역·분석한 것입니다. 원 저작권은 원저작자에게 있으며, 정확한 내용은 반드시 원문을 확인해 주세요.
원문 바로가기